About AC
Air Canada is the country's largest airline, providing domestic flights, Canada-U.S. transborder service, and international flights to and from the rest of the world. In 2019, it was one of the top 20 largest airlines in the world. Its freight division, Air Canada Cargo, serves hundreds of destinations on six continents using Air Canada's passenger flights, along with cargo-only routes. The company has committed to a net zero emissions goal by 2050 and is based in Montreal.
